Crafty Day Fun: Charlie and the Chocolate Factory - Forest Arts Centre

Crafty Day Fun: Charlie and the Chocolate Factory - Forest Arts Centre logo

Looking for a fun, imaginative way to keep your child entertained? Join us for Kids Arty Fun Day - Charlie and the Chocolate Factory, a playful, art-packed workshop where children explore creativity, storytelling, and hands-on art-making inspired by Roald Dahl’s beloved tale.

Through a series of exciting activities, children will sculpt, sketch, and create colourful, character-filled artworks in a welcoming, low-pressure environment that encourages fun, self-expression, and a little bit of chocolatey imagination (without the eating!).

9:30 – 10:45 -  Clay Sculpting – Mini Oompa Loompas
We’ll kick off the day by getting hands-on with air-dry clay! Children will sculpt their very own Oompa Loompa, experimenting with shapes, textures, and characterful details. Each creation can be taken home to display proudly. All materials and tools are provided.

11:00 – 12:30 - Magical Candy Mobile
Next, children will create a colourful hanging candy mobile using hoops, beads, and yarn. This fun, tactile activity encourages creativity, imagination, and playful experimentation with colour and composition.

12:30 – 1:15 - Lunch Break
Please bring a packed lunch and water bottle. We’ll provide a calm space to relax, chat, and refuel before the afternoon session.

1:15 – 2:00 - Character Sketching & Drawing Techniques
Using clips from the film as inspiration, children will explore sketching techniques to capture their favourite characters. A fun, dynamic way to develop observational drawing skills with plenty of guidance and encouragement.

2:15 – 3:00 - Watercolour Sketch – Favourite Character
We’ll finish the day with a watercolour sketch of each child’s favourite character, exploring colour, form, and expressive mark-making.
